Latest Patents
Cary H Masatsugu holds a patent for a "Method and apparatus for character recognition employing a dead-band." This patent describes a character recognition system that utilizes a dead-band correlator. The system is designed to recognize printed typestyles with variations in horizontal and vertical stroke widths without compromising the resolution necessary for character feature analysis. The invention addresses several challenges in character recognition, including reducing character-to-mask registration errors and improving reject and substitution rates.
